CONSENT CALENDAR

All matters listed under the Consent Calendar are considered to be routine in nature and will be approved by one blanket motion with a roll call vote.

There will be no separate discussion of these items unless persons request specific items to be removed from the Consent Calendar for discussion and separate action. Any items removed will be considered after the motion to approve the Consent Calendar.

  1. Warrants   Pages 5-8

    By RESOLUTION, approve Warrants # 77598 through 77763 totaling $750,335.09.


  2. Minutes  Pages 9-20

    By MOTION, approve City Council Minutes of June 27, 2011 and July 1, 2011.


  3. Auburn Municipal Airport East Area Hangars Ground Lease   Pages 21-56

    A. By RESOLUTION, authorize the City Manager or his designee to execute a 40-year ground lease between the City of Auburn, a Municipal Corporation, and Auburn East Hangars Row “Foxtrot”, Shawn A. Bickford & Donald D. Wolfe, Lessees.

  11. CalPERS Contract Amendment Ordinance – Section 21428   Pages 85-94

    By MOTION, waive full reading and introduce a first reading of an ORDINANCE approving an amendment to the contract between the City of Auburn and CalPERS, providing Public Employees’ Retirement Law Section 21428 (Increase Industrial Disability Allowance to 75% of Final Compensation) for local fire members.


  12. Recology Auburn Placer – Solid Waste Collection 2 Year Rate Ceiling Increases 2011/12 - 2012/13   Pages 95-116

    By RESOLUTION, adopt a 1.4% Cost of Living adjustment of the ceiling established by the City’s franchise agreement with Recology Auburn Placer on residential and commercial rates shown on Attachment A for the July 1, 2011 through June 30, 2012 period and adopt a not to exceed 4% Cost of Living for the July 1, 2012 through June 30, 2013 period.

  15. Solicitation and "Aggressive Solicitation" Ordinances   Pages 149-166

    Hold a second reading, by title only, of an ORDINANCE amending Chapter 116 of the Auburn Municipal Code relating to door to door solicitations.

    Hold a second reading, by title only, of an ORDINANCE adding Chapter 121 to the Auburn Municipal Code relating to aggressive solicitations (panhandling).
